ABB CP635 1SAP535100R0001
I. Product Overview
ABB CP635 (1SAP535100R0001) is a color touch screen control panel, whose core positioning is to provide an efficient and stable visual human-machine interaction (HMI) solution for medium and large-sized industrial automation systems. It can realize core functions such as real-time monitoring of equipment operation status, precise setting of process parameters, fast input of operation instructions, intuitive display of fault information, and alarm linkage control.
As a key interactive hub between operators and the control system, this panel is equipped with the PB 610 runtime license and requires configuration with the dedicated Panel Builder 600 programming software. It can seamlessly interface with ABB AC 500 series PLCs and is compatible with other third-party control devices that support standard industrial communication protocols.

III. Technical Parameters
| Category | Specific Parameters |
|---|---|
| Model/Part Number | Model: CP635; Part Number: 1SAP535100R0001; EAN Code: 4013614493010 |
| Manufacturer | ABB (Country of Origin: Germany) |
| Product Type | Industrial-grade Color Touch Screen Control Panel (CP600 Series) |
| Core Functions | High-definition visual monitoring, touch operation, parameter setting, fault alarm, 8-level permission management, remote data interaction, offline/online simulation, script editing |
| Display Parameters | Display Type: 10.4-inch TFT Color Touch Screen; Aspect Ratio: 4:3; Resolution: 800×600 Pixels; Color: 64K True Color; Touch Type: Resistive Touch |
| Storage Parameters | User Program Memory: 256MB; User Data Memory: 256MB; Storage Type: Flash Disk (Non-volatile) |
| Communication Parameters | Communication Interfaces: 2×10/100Mbit Ethernet, 1×RS-232/RS-422/RS-485 (switchable), 2×USB 2.0 Host, 1×SD Card Slot, 2×Expansion Slots; Communication Capabilities: Multi-driver Communication, Client-Server Function; Programming Software: Panel Builder 600; Runtime License: PB 610 |
| Power Supply Parameters | Supply Voltage: 24VDC (Typical Value, Adaptation Range: 18~32VDC); Power Consumption: ≤8VA (Under Rated Load) |
| Environmental Adaptability | Operating Temperature: 0~+50℃; Storage Temperature: -20~+70℃; Relative Humidity: 5%-95% (Non-condensing); Protection Rating: Front Panel IP66 (Compliant with IEC 60529 Standard), Housing IP20; Electromagnetic Interference Resistance: Compliant with Industrial EMC Standards such as EN 55011, EN 55022, EN 61000; Mean Time Between Failures (MTBF): 40,000 Hours |
| Physical Parameters | Net Dimension (W×H×D): 271mm×212mm×64mm; Net Weight: 2.2kg; Gross Weight: 3.5kg; Installation Method: Front-Panel Embedded Installation |
| Compatible Systems | ABB AC 500 Series PLCs, Third-Party Industrial Control Devices Supporting Standard Industrial Communication Protocols |
| Application Scenarios | Industrial Automation HMI Scenarios such as Machinery Manufacturing, Petrochemical Industry, Water Treatment, Energy and Power, Food and Beverage, Automated Production Lines, HVAC, Marine Equipment, etc. |
IV. Working Principle
The core working logic of ABB CP635 (1SAP535100R0001) is "Configuration Program Driven → Communication Link Establishment → Data Interaction and Transmission → Touch Command Parsing → Information Display and Action Linkage". It needs to cooperate with the upper control system to complete the full-process human-machine interaction function, with the specific working process as follows:
Configuration Initialization: Complete user program configuration through the dedicated Panel Builder 600 programming software, including touch interface layout design, process parameter and system variable association, communication parameter configuration (protocol type, IP address, baud rate, etc.), 8-level permission division, alarm logic and linkage action setting, script program writing, etc. The generated configuration program is downloaded to the panel's built-in Flash Disk memory via USB interface, SD card, or Ethernet link. The panel automatically loads the configuration program after startup, completes system initialization, and enters the preset initial interactive interface.
Communication Link Establishment: Based on the communication parameters preset in the configuration program, the panel establishes a stable two-way communication link with the upper control system (e.g., ABB AC 500 series PLCs) via Ethernet or serial communication interface. Relying on multi-driver communication capability, it can simultaneously establish data interaction channels with multiple control nodes. It also supports client-server mode, which can not only receive control instructions from remote monitoring terminals but also upload local equipment operation data to upper systems or remote terminals.
Data Interaction and Transmission: Through the established communication link, the panel receives real-time data such as equipment operation status, process parameter values, and fault codes uploaded by the upper control system. At the same time, it transmits operation instructions input by operators through the touch screen (such as parameter modification, equipment start-stop, fault reset, etc.) to the upper control system in real time. It supports offline data storage function, which can automatically back up key operation data through SD cards to provide data support for subsequent operation and maintenance analysis.
Touch Command Parsing: When the operator performs an operation through the touch screen, the panel's built-in industrial-grade processing unit quickly parses the configuration function corresponding to the touch signal, generates standardized control instructions, and sends them to the upper control system via the communication link to trigger corresponding control actions. For permission-sensitive operations such as critical process parameter modification and program tampering, the system automatically triggers the permission verification process. Only authorized users who enter the correct level password can complete the operation, and unauthorized operations will be rejected with a prompt "Insufficient Permissions" displayed on the screen.
- Information Display and Action Linkage: After parsing and processing the data received from the control system, the panel clearly displays it in visual forms such as process flow diagrams, digital dashboards, real-time parameter curves, and status indicator lights on the 10.4-inch touch screen. When fault information is detected, it immediately triggers the alarm linkage mechanism, highlighting and flashing the fault code, fault description, and handling suggestions on the screen, and can also link to control on-site audible and visual alarms to promptly remind operators to handle the fault.

Regular Maintenance
Weekly Maintenance: Wipe the touch screen surface and panel housing with a dry and soft cloth to remove dust and stains; check whether the panel is installed firmly and whether the sealing gasket is intact without damage; observe the display effect of the touch screen to ensure no abnormal phenomena such as screen blooming or touch delay; check whether each interface connection is firm without loosening, oxidation and other problems.
Monthly Maintenance: Connect to the panel through the Panel Builder 600 software to back up the current configuration program and user operation data; check the stability of the power supply voltage to ensure the supply voltage is within the 18~32VDC adaptation range; test the connection stability of each communication interface and verify that there are no abnormalities in the communication parameters; verify the effectiveness of the permission management function and alarm linkage function; check the plug-in flexibility of the SD card slot and USB interface and clean the dust inside the interfaces.
- Annual Maintenance: Conduct a comprehensive inspection of the panel by professional operation and maintenance personnel to check for aging, oxidation, loosening and other phenomena of internal wiring; verify the touch sensitivity of the touch screen, and perform touch calibration or contact after-sales service for handling in a timely manner if there are problems such as inaccurate touch or response delay; check the protective sealing performance to ensure that the front-panel IP66 protection rating is not affected; verify the product certification status, and contact ABB after-sales service for repair or replacement in a timely manner if the panel has potential fault risks (such as frequent crashes, communication interruption).
4. Common Fault Troubleshooting
| Fault Phenomenon | Possible Causes | Troubleshooting Methods |
|---|---|---|
| Panel fails to start with no display | Power supply failure, incorrect power wiring, loose terminals, damaged internal power module | Check whether the supply voltage is within the 18~32VDC adaptation range; verify the correctness of the positive and negative pole wiring of the power supply; retighten the power terminal screws; use a multimeter to test the output voltage of the power module; test with a backup power supply; if there is still no response, contact ABB after-sales service to repair the internal power module |
| Abnormal touch screen display (blooming, black screen, color distortion) | Incorrect configuration program, screen surface contamination, damaged backlight module, abnormal ambient light, faulty display drive circuit | Re-download the configuration program and test; clean the touch screen surface with a clean soft cloth; adjust the installation position to avoid direct sunlight; if the display is still abnormal, contact ABB after-sales service to test the backlight module and display drive circuit |
| Communication failure, unable to interact with the control system | Incorrect communication parameter configuration, damaged communication cable, loose interface, protocol mismatch, IP address conflict | Recheck the communication protocol, IP address, subnet mask, baud rate and other parameters; check the integrity of the communication cable connection and test with a backup communication cable; retighten the communication interface terminals; troubleshoot network IP address conflicts; confirm that the communication protocol of the panel is consistent with that of the control system |
| Touch screen is unresponsive or imprecise in response | Stains on the screen surface, abnormal touch calibration, incorrect configuration program, damaged touch components | Clean the touch screen surface with a dry soft cloth; re-calibrate the touch via the Panel Builder 600 software; verify the correctness of the touch area definition in the configuration program and test by re-downloading the program; if the problem persists, contact ABB after-sales service to repair the touch components |
| Unable to save parameters/data loss | Non-volatile memory failure, incorrect configuration program, sudden power failure, damaged SD card | Check the stability of the power supply to avoid sudden power failure; re-download the configuration program and back it up; replace the SD card to test the data storage function; if the problem persists, contact ABB after-sales service to repair the memory module |
| Abnormal alarm function (no alarm/false alarm) | Incorrect alarm logic configuration, abnormal sensor signal, communication data transmission error, improper permission settings | Verify the alarm logic and parameter threshold settings in the configuration program; check whether the on-site sensor signal is normal and troubleshoot sensor faults; enhance communication anti-interference measures and test data transmission stability; verify the alarm permission settings to ensure that operators have the corresponding viewing permissions |
| Panel frequently crashes or restarts | Unstable power supply voltage, incorrect configuration program, internal circuit fault, excessively high ambient temperature | Check the stability of the power supply voltage and install a voltage stabilizer if necessary; re-download the configuration program and test; check whether the installation ambient temperature exceeds the specified range and improve heat dissipation conditions in a timely manner; if the problem persists, contact ABB after-sales service to repair the internal circuit |
